The Machinist’s Handbook Pocket Companion

The Machinist’s Handbook Pocket Companion offers a condensed yet detailed reference, derived from the full Machinist’s Handbook, designed for quick access to essential machining data, ensuring efficiency and convenience in daily operations while complementing the comprehensive guide.

7.1 Purpose and Scope of the Pocket Companion

The Machinist’s Handbook Pocket Companion is designed for quick, practical use, providing essential machining data in a concise format. It minimizes detailed explanations, assuming users already possess foundational knowledge. The companion focuses on critical information for daily operations, serving as a supplementary tool to the full handbook. Its scope includes selected content from previous editions, ensuring it remains a portable and efficient reference for machinists, without replacing the comprehensive guide.

7.2 Key Differences from the Full Edition

The Pocket Companion differs from the full Machinist’s Handbook by focusing on brevity and portability. It omits extensive explanations, concentrating on essential data like tables and formulas. While the full edition is comprehensive, the companion is streamlined for quick reference, making it ideal for on-the-job use. It assumes prior knowledge of machining principles, targeting experienced professionals who need concise, actionable information without the depth of the full guide.
